Transaction 54d1d940f2315c9e14558cf154ca836b836804e614583fed8ece18aaa891e4b8
1 Input
1 Output
-
54d1d940f2315c9e14558cf154ca836b836804e614583fed8ece18aaa891e4b8:0
- value
- 103760682
- script pubkey
- OP_0 OP_PUSHBYTES_32 74664f0846bf7a87dcaeac95a59dd55a9f9965f9c7cbe23cd266f4513e25512b
- address
- bc1qw3ny7zzxhaag0h9w4j26t8w4t20eje0ecl97y0xjvm69z0392y4s3v0yzq